The thrill of 'first-time' travel experiences can significantly enhance confidence, expand horizons, and pave the way for greater success in life. This insight comes from a comprehensive Booking.com survey of over 15,000 respondents across 20 countries. Whether it was their first trip abroad, visit to a new destination, or solo journey, nearly two-thirds (65%) reported a major confidence boost. While first-time travel often feels daunting, 61% of travelers agreed the pre-trip nerves were ultimately unfounded.
This newfound energy and self-assurance frequently inspires bold life decisions. Among respondents, 13% credited their inaugural trip with kickstarting a new job or career, another 13% with beginning a meaningful relationship, and 21% with pursuing something entirely new.
First-time travels also unlock enriching opportunities, such as connecting with new people (40%), savoring novel cuisines and ingredients (43%), picking up a new language (29%), and gaining insights into other cultures (29%). For many, these moments outshine milestones like a first date (53%), first job (51%), new friendship (62%), or even a first kiss (36%).
Far from deterring future adventures, initial travel jitters propel exploration: two-thirds (64%) embraced them rather than shying away. A majority noted that discovering a new destination motivates visits to unfamiliar spots, activities, or stays. In fact, nearly half (45%) planned more adventurous 2017 trips, 56% aimed farther from home, over half (54%) eyed extra weekend getaways, and 47% sought uncharted territories beyond friends' experiences.
